Hi everyone! I wanted to share this about something we see very rarely, but every once in a while a package arrives with pages that are folded, wrinkled, stained, or have bent corners. Most notaries do an excellent job protecting the documents throughout the appointment, which is why these situations really stand out when they happen. I know accidents can occur, but whenever possible, it's worth taking a moment to keep the package clean and organized. Using a clipboard when needed, avoiding food or drinks near the documents, and transporting them carefully can make a big difference. Remember, the title company doesn't just review the signatures, they also receive the physical package. A clean, well-presented package reflects professionalism and attention to detail from start to finish.✨
